Castle In The Sky
The story tells of a young boy called Pazu, who has a powerful mission: rescue a mysterious girl named Sheeta when she floats from the sky. The things may change completely when they enter a high flight together to discover the castle in the sky called Labota. Now, he may be haunted by air pirates and secret government officials from everywhere.
